Opting for a Database Provider Guide
Wiki Article
Database providers offer a selection of choices to meet the requirements of diverse applications. Hence, identifying the appropriate provider is vital for ensuring efficient database operation. This overview aims to help you in selecting the most fitting database provider for your specific requirements.
Consider factors such as:
* Growth potential
* Safeguarding
* Speed
* Pricing
* Accessibility
Meticulously assess your application's demands and compare different providers based on these criteria.
Top Database Providers for Enterprise Applications
Selecting the optimal database provider is a critical decision for any enterprise application. Numerous robust and scalable solutions exist, each with website its own strengths and weaknesses.
Some providers include:
*
- MySQL
- Amazon RDS
- Cassandra
Considerations for choosing a provider encompass factors such as scalability, performance, security, cost, and ease of implementation.
It's essential to carefully evaluate your specific needs before making a decision.
Understanding Different Database Provider Models
Choosing the right database provider system for your application can be a challenging task. There are numerous options available, each with its own benefits and drawbacks. Understanding the core differences between these models is essential for making an informed selection.
A common grouping distinguishes between relational databases, like MySQL, which store data in structured tables with relationships between them. Conversely, NoSQL databases, such as Redis, offer more flexible layouts, often employing document, key-value, or graph schemas.
Each database provider model presents a distinct methodology to data management. Factors like scalability, performance, and the nature of your application's data should guide your choice.
Choosing the Right Database Provider for Your Needs
Navigating the world of database providers can feel overwhelming. With so many options available, it's important to carefully analyze your specific needs before making a decision. Think about the scale of your project, your required speed, and your type of data you'll be storing.
- Renowned choices like MySQL and PostgreSQL are ideal for moderate projects. For larger workloads, consider high-performance databases like Oracle or MongoDB.
Don't overlook to factor in cost, security, and ease of implementation when making your selection.
Scalability and Performance with Leading Database Providers
Modern applications demand robust database solutions that can efficiently handle ever-growing datasets and user demands. Choosing the right database provider is crucial to ensuring optimal scalability and performance. Leading providers like MySQL offer a range of features and technologies to address these needs.
- Cloud-based database solutions provide inherent scalability, allowing applications to grow capacity on demand.
- Distributed databases distribute data across multiple nodes, enhancing performance and availability.
- Performance tuning plays a vital role in maximizing query speeds and minimizing latency.
By carefully evaluating their requirements and leveraging the strengths of leading database providers, organizations can build applications that are both scalable and high-performing.
Choosing The Most Suitable Database Provider
In the realm of software development, databases are fundamental components for storing and managing extensive volumes of data. When choosing a database provider, it's crucial to meticulously compare features and pricing to locate the ideal solution for your specifications. Popular providers such as MySQL, PostgreSQL, MongoDB, and Amazon RDS each offer unique attributes, catering to diverse use cases.
- Considerations to analyze include ease of use, scalability, security, performance, and cost.
- SaaS solutions like AWS RDS provide adaptability, while on-premises options provide more control.
- Pricing models can vary from flat fees to usage-based charges.
Thorough research and comparison will empower you to make an well-considered decision that aligns with your project's goals.
Report this wiki page